终端什么意思

终端是什么?

在计算机领域,“终端”是一个非常常见的术语,它指的是用户与计算机系统交互的界面。简单来说,终端是用户输入命令并查看输出结果的地方。它是人机交互的重要组成部分,帮助用户操作计算机完成各种任务。

一、终端的历史背景

终端的概念可以追溯到20世纪60年代,当时计算机体积庞大且昂贵,无法普及到个人使用。因此,人们开发了远程终端设备来连接主机,通过键盘输入指令并显示输出结果。早期的终端通常是物理设备,如电传打字机或CRT显示器,但随着技术进步,虚拟终端逐渐取代了这些硬件设备。

现代意义上的终端通常指图形化界面中的命令行窗口(Command Line Interface, CLI),例如Windows系统的“cmd”或Linux/Unix系统的“Terminal”。此外,还有许多基于Web的应用程序也被称为“终端”,比如在线代码编辑器或API调试工具。

二、终端的功能与特点

1. 高效性:相比于鼠标点击式的图形界面,终端允许用户直接输入命令,执行速度更快。

2. 灵活性:几乎所有的操作系统都支持某种形式的终端,无论是桌面端还是服务器端。

3. 自动化能力:借助脚本语言(如Bash、Python等),可以在终端中轻松实现复杂任务的自动处理。

4. 跨平台兼容性:无论是在Windows、MacOS还是Linux上,只要安装了相应的终端模拟器,就可以使用相同的命令集。

三、为什么需要学习使用终端?

对于程序员和技术爱好者而言,掌握终端技能至关重要。首先,它可以显著提高工作效率;其次,在云计算和DevOps日益流行的今天,很多服务都需要通过SSH协议访问远程服务器,而SSH正是基于终端工作的。此外,了解底层原理有助于更好地理解计算机的工作机制,并为未来的技术发展奠定基础。

总之,终端不仅是连接人与机器之间的桥梁,更是通往数字世界的钥匙。无论你是初学者还是专业人士,都应该尝试去熟悉这个强大的工具。

免责声明:本文为转载,非本网原创内容,不代表本网观点。其原创性以及文中陈述文字和内容未经本站证实,对本文以及其中全部或者部分内容、文字的真实性、完整性、及时性本站不作任何保证或承诺,请读者仅作参考,并请自行核实相关内容。